Offer description

The Healthcare Assistant (HCA) plays a key role in supporting the clinical team in the delivery of high-quality, patient-centred dermatology care. This includes preparing and maintaining clinical areas and equipment, assisting during patient appointments, and supporting registered nurses and doctors with clinical procedures including minor surgery.


Main duties of the job

* Prepare clinics and equipment in advance of patient appointments
* Ensure all medical equipment is clean, safe, and in working order
* Support patients before, during, and after appointments
* Assist RGN/Doctors with clinical procedures, including minor surgery
* Carry out Teledermoscopy clinics, including taking photographs of lesions and uploading them to clinical systems
* Maintain patient dignity, safety, and confidentiality always
* Follow all infection control and health & safety policies
* Report any concerns or incidents appropriately


About us

Sussex Community Dermatology Service (SCDS) is a busy, forward-thinking community service providing expert dermatology care across Coastal West Sussex, Surrey, Horsham, Mid Sussex, and West Kent. Our multidisciplinary team includes Consultant Dermatologists, GPwSIs, Registered Nurses, and Health Care Assistants. We are committed to a "see and treat" approach to streamline care and reduce unnecessary follow-ups. Services include minor surgery, day case procedures, patch testing, photodynamic therapy (PDT), and phototherapy

Qualifications and Skills

A knowledge of dermatology and skin surgery would be highly advantageous, although full training will be given. Knowledge to initiate emergency treatment where necessary, with due regard to risk management policies and procedures, and participate in maintaining a safe environment for patients, relatives and staff which includes assessing patients within their environment.

Caring and approachable nature

Excellent communication and listening skills.

Ability to work proactively within a team as well as independently, with a respectful approach to colleagues.

Experience of working in a care environment (preferably clinical)

NVQ Level 3 in Health and Social Care (highly desirable)

Full, clean driving licence and own transport are essential as you will be required to drive to our various clinic locations.
